DOMINION NEWS.

THE ROTORUA HOSPITAL. / REPORT OF ENQUIRY. INADEQUATE ACCOMMODATION. Per Press Association. Auckland, October 31. The report of the delegation which inquired into the complaints regarding the inadequacy of the rest room, recreation .room, lack of water and lavatory conveniences, and the drying room for wet clothes at the King George Hospital, Rotorua, fqund that the..comments''were cpiite justified, as only the poorest njakP-shiits existed at the time when the complaints were made. Tl\e delegates conclude that hospital accommodation and equipment for at least one thousand patients at' the very least should be im’med.iately provided for the North Island, including first-class orjtliopaeuic equipment.
